RODRIGUEZ-RUIZ, Johana; MEZA-FUENTES, Edgardo and AZEVEDO ESPERIDIAO, Maria Cecília. INTERFACIAL PROPERTIES OF SURFACTANT PDMS-PEG-MALEIC ANHYDRIDE-FUMARIC ACID (PDMS-PEG-AM-AF) IN AQUEOUS SOLUTION. Rev.Colomb.Quim. [online]. 2012, vol.41, n.1, pp.61-74. ISSN 0120-2804.
In this work the interfacial properties in aqueous solution of surfactant of si-licon PDMS-ester type containing PEG, anhydride maleic and fumaric acid had been determined. In order to study the interfacial properties tensiometry and spectroscopy UV-VIS techniques were used. The surfactant in aqueous solution showed a complex behavior and this is dependent on the concentration. This surfactant was showed an abrupt change in surface tension curve as a function of concentration, leading to reduced sur-face tension of water to 48.9 mN/m in the CMC. The concentration of surfac-tant in the CMC was 1032 mg/L. The effciency of the PDMS-ester surfactant was calculated as pC20 and determined as the concentration of surfactant re-quired to achieve a decrease in surface tension up 20mN/m. The value of C20 obtained was 213 mg/L (1.554 x10-5 mol/L) (pC20 = 4.81). This concentra-tion serves as an indicator of the eff-ciency of adsorption of the surfactant, since the reduction of surface tension of the surfactant solution depends on the substitution of molecules at the interfa-ce solution / vapor.
